Description

This property is not currently for sale or for rent on Trulia. The description and property data below may have been provided by a third party, the homeowner or public records.
This single-family home is located at 2704 NW 17th St, Lawton, OK. 2704 NW 17th St is in Lawton, OK and in ZIP code 73507. This property has 3 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ms and approximately 1,800 sqft of floor space. This property has a lot size of 0.53 acres and was built in 1952.
